Application
Potassium hexachloroplatinate(IV) can be used as a reactant to synthesize compounds such as chloropentaammineplatinum(IV), platinum triselenide, trans-dichloro(ethylenediamine-N,N′-di-3-propanoato)platinum(IV) and tetrachloro(O,O-dialkyl-ethylenediamine-N,N′-di-3-propanoato)platinum(IV) complexes.
